When you adopt a dog or cat from the Hill Country SPCA, he or she has had all age appropriate vaccination, been spayed or neutered, microchipped, heartworm tested, dewormed, and is current on flea and heartworm prevention. Additional follow-up care is the adopters responsibility.

As you can see, the adoption fee for a pet from The Hill Country SPCA is considerably less than the cost of having a vet provide the same quality services for a pet obtained elsewhere.

Our adoption fee's also don't increase for animals who come in needing additional care such as heartworm positive animals receiving treatment, animals who come in sick or injured, and even the cost of daily care for long term animals.
